The artist and his influence Sydenham Edwards, an emblematic figure of the 18th century, marked his era with his innovative approach to botany and art. As an illustrator, he collaborated with renowned botanists, highlighting often little-known species. His work contributed to the dissemination of botanical knowledge while offering refined aesthetics. Edwards inspired many artists and scientists, establishing a bridge between art and science that endures to this day. His passion for nature and his commitment to representing biodiversity with accuracy made him a pioneer in the field of botanical illustration, and his legacy continues to influence future generations.
